Make sure to test before installing
I ordered a set of these knock sensors on a recommendation and with the cost difference, I tried them out. I bench tested them and one had a slightly lower voltage output but still within spec so I went ahead and installed them. Drove for about a week on and off and then one failed. After removal, the one with lower voltage output was barely putting any voltage out.This isn’t to say that these are a bad product as the crystal inside can get damaged on sharp drops or something similar. They were packaged well, but you never know what can happen when they are thrown around in shipping.With it probably slightly damaged, I am assuming that the vibrations from the engine finished the crystal off. I am going to disassemble it when I get some time out of curiosity.Point of the story is to make sure to test before installing to make sure that they are within spec to avoid having to pull everything back apart to replace again.3 stars because it is partially my fault for accepting a lower than expected output, but still not a 100% functioning part on delivery.
